I just wanted to point out, here, that metadept has confirmed that random starter planets are back in Pleased Giraffe. You can also set (or mod in) a specific planet coordinate in universe_server.config, so we have the best of both worlds: randomized starter worlds and the ability to make it fixed if desired. Quick Tip: If you've been running nightlies recently, you'll need to delete the Unpacked Assets fix from your mod folders to get this update to run correctly.
